Understanding Biohazard Waste
Definition and Types of Biohazard Waste
Biohazard waste refers to any biological material that poses a risk to human health or the environment. This includes blood, bodily fluids, medical waste, and other potentially infectious materials. Common examples include sharps like needles, contaminated personal protective equipment (PPE), and waste from crime scenes or trauma incidents. Proper handling and disposal of these materials are crucial to prevent contamination and the spread of diseases.

Our Biohazard Cleanup Process
Step-by-Step Overview
The biohazard cleanup process involves several critical steps to ensure thorough cleaning and safety. First, the affected area is assessed to determine the extent of contamination. Next, the team isolates the area to prevent cross-contamination. Specialized equipment and cleaning agents are then used to remove and disinfect all biohazard materials. Finally, the waste is securely sealed, labeled, and transported to a certified disposal facility.
Safety Protocols and Equipment Used
Safety is a top priority during biohazard cleanup. Technicians wear personal protective equipment (PPE) such as gloves, masks, and full-body suits to minimize exposure. Advanced tools like HEPA vacuums, disinfectant sprayers, and air scrubbers are used to ensure a thorough cleanup. Proper labeling and disposal of biohazard waste are also critical to prevent environmental contamination.
